2. Circulate Price

Circulate price, measured in gallons per minute (GPM), is a essential efficiency parameter. These pumps are designed to ship particular circulate charges to make sure ample water circulation inside a pool or spa system. Inadequate circulate can compromise the effectiveness of filtration and sanitization, resulting in water high quality points corresponding to algae progress and bacterial contamination. Conversely, extreme circulate can pressure the pump motor, scale back vitality effectivity, and doubtlessly harm linked plumbing. Subsequently, deciding on the suitable mannequin with the proper circulate price for a given utility is paramount.

The circulate price necessities for a pool or spa are decided by a number of elements, together with the quantity of water, the dimensions and sort of filter, and the presence of further options corresponding to water options or in-floor cleansing techniques. Producers present efficiency curves that illustrate the connection between circulate price and head strain (resistance to circulate) for every pump mannequin. These curves are important for choosing a pump that may meet the particular calls for of a specific set up. For example, a bigger pool with a sand filter will usually require a pump with a better circulate price than a smaller spa with a cartridge filter. Improper sizing can result in both insufficient filtration or wasted vitality.

4. Set up

Correct set up is paramount to making sure optimum efficiency and longevity of those pumps. Adherence to producer specs and native codes is essential for secure and environment friendly operation. Incorrect set up can result in diminished efficiency, untimely failure, and potential security hazards. Subsequently, a radical understanding of set up necessities is important.

  • Plumbing Connections

    Right plumbing connections are important to stop leaks and guarantee correct water circulate. The scale and sort of plumbing used should be suitable with the pump’s inlet and outlet ports. For example, utilizing undersized pipes can limit circulate and scale back pump effectivity, whereas improper fittings can result in leaks and water harm. It’s endorsed to make use of Teflon tape or pipe dope on threaded connections to create a watertight seal. Furthermore, unions must be put in to facilitate future servicing or alternative of the pump with out disrupting your entire plumbing system.

  • Electrical Wiring

    Secure and proper electrical wiring is essential for stopping electrical hazards and guaranteeing dependable operation. The pump should be wired based on native electrical codes and the producer’s directions. For instance, it’s crucial to make use of the proper wire gauge and breaker dimension to stop overheating and potential hearth hazards. The pump must be correctly grounded to guard towards electrical shock. Moreover, a devoted circuit breaker must be used to isolate the pump from different electrical masses, guaranteeing uninterrupted operation and stopping overloading of {the electrical} system.

  • Mounting and Assist

    Safe mounting and ample assist are important to attenuate vibration and noise, and to stop harm to the pump and surrounding gear. The pump must be mounted on a degree, stable floor, corresponding to a concrete pad or a sturdy platform. Vibration dampening pads can be utilized to cut back noise and forestall the transmission of vibrations to close by buildings. Satisfactory assist for the plumbing connections can be vital to stop stress on the pump housing and fittings. Failure to correctly mount and assist the pump can result in untimely put on and tear, in addition to elevated noise ranges.

  • Priming and Preliminary Begin-up

    Correct priming and preliminary start-up procedures are obligatory to make sure that the pump operates appropriately and effectively from the outset. Earlier than beginning the pump for the primary time, it’s important to prime the pump by filling the pump housing and suction line with water. This removes air from the system, permitting the pump to ascertain suction. The pump ought to then be began based on the producer’s directions, and the water circulate must be monitored to make sure that it’s working throughout the specified parameters. Failure to correctly prime and begin the pump can result in cavitation, overheating, and harm to the impeller.

5. Upkeep

Common upkeep is a non-negotiable facet of working pool and spa pumps, immediately influencing their lifespan and operational effectivity. Neglecting upkeep on these particular pumps leads to predictable penalties, together with diminished circulate charges, elevated vitality consumption, and, finally, untimely failure. These outcomes stem from elements corresponding to impeller clogging, motor overheating because of restricted airflow, and seal degradation because of chemical publicity. For example, a clogged impeller restricts water circulate, forcing the motor to work tougher and devour extra vitality to attain the specified circulation. This elevated pressure can result in motor burnout and the necessity for expensive repairs or replacements.

Correct upkeep routines for these pumps embody a number of key areas. These embody common inspection and cleansing of the pump basket to take away particles, periodic backwashing of the filter to stop extreme backpressure, and lubrication of motor bearings (if relevant) to cut back friction and put on. For instance, inspecting and cleansing the pump basket weekly prevents giant particles from coming into the impeller, lowering the chance of clogging and sustaining optimum circulate charges. One other sensible utility of upkeep is the annual inspection of seals and o-rings to make sure they’re correctly sealing and stopping water leakage, which might harm the motor.

Often Requested Questions In regards to the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ional

This part addresses widespread inquiries relating to the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ional line of pool and spa pumps. The knowledge offered goals to make clear operational traits, upkeep necessities, and troubleshooting procedures.

Query 1: What’s the typical lifespan of a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ional pump?

The lifespan is contingent upon working situations and upkeep practices. With correct care, together with common cleansing and well timed repairs, a pump will be anticipated to operate successfully for roughly 5 to 10 years. Elements corresponding to water chemistry, working hours, and environmental situations considerably affect longevity.

Query 2: How ceaselessly ought to the pump basket be cleaned?

The pump basket requires inspection and cleansing on a weekly foundation. Accumulation of particles within the basket restricts water circulate and will increase pressure on the motor, lowering effectivity and doubtlessly resulting in overheating. Extra frequent cleansing could also be obligatory in environments with excessive particles masses.

Query 3: What are the widespread indicators of a failing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ional pump?

Widespread indicators of a pump malfunction embody diminished water circulate, uncommon noises, motor overheating, and water leaks. If any of those signs are noticed, fast investigation is advisable to stop additional harm.

Query 4: Can a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ional pump be used with saltwater techniques?

Some fashions throughout the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ional line are suitable with saltwater techniques. Nevertheless, affirmation of compatibility is important previous to set up, as publicity to saline environments can speed up corrosion in non-compatible elements. Overview the pump’s specs to find out its suitability for saltwater purposes.

Query 5: What’s the advisable technique for winterizing a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ional pump?

Correct winterization includes draining all water from the pump housing and plumbing to stop freezing harm. Disconnecting the pump from {the electrical} provide and storing it in a dry, protected location can be advisable in areas with extreme winter climates.

Query 6: The place can alternative elements for a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ional pump be obtained?

Alternative elements can be found by means of licensed Sta-Ceremony sellers and on-line retailers. When ordering alternative elements, correct mannequin data is critical to make sure compatibility. Sta-Ceremony Max-E-Professional

These pointers are designed to optimize the efficiency and prolong the service lifetime of this particular line of pool and spa pumps. Adhering to those suggestions minimizes downtime, reduces operational prices, and ensures environment friendly water circulation.

Tip 1: Confirm Voltage Compatibility. Earlier than set up, affirm the pump’s voltage matches the out there electrical provide. Incorrect voltage could cause fast harm to the motor and void the guarantee. This affirmation must be a part of a pre-installation guidelines.

Tip 2: Implement Common Seal Inspection. Conduct quarterly inspections of the shaft seal. A leaking seal signifies put on and potential water ingress into the motor. Immediate seal alternative prevents motor failure and related bills.

Tip 3: Guarantee Satisfactory Air flow. The pump motor requires correct air flow to dissipate warmth. Obstructions across the motor impede airflow, resulting in overheating and diminished motor lifespan. Keep a minimal clearance of 12 inches across the motor.

Tip 4: Adhere to Priming Procedures. Comply with the producer’s advisable priming process throughout preliminary start-up and after any upkeep that introduces air into the system. Dry operating can harm the impeller and inside elements. Discuss with the pump’s handbook for particular priming directions.

Tip 5: Monitor System Strain. Repeatedly examine the system strain gauge. Excessive strain signifies a clogged filter or obstructed plumbing, growing the load on the pump motor. Handle strain points promptly to stop untimely put on and tear.

Tip 6: Make the most of a Surge Protector. Defend the pump from voltage spikes and energy surges by putting in a surge protector. Electrical surges can harm the motor windings and digital elements. A high quality surge protector gives an economical technique of safeguarding the funding.

Tip 7: Make use of Variable Pace Settings (if relevant). If the pump options variable velocity performance, make the most of decrease speeds for routine filtration and circulation. Decrease speeds scale back vitality consumption and prolong the pump’s lifespan. Regulate speeds primarily based on particular wants, corresponding to backwashing or elevated bather load.
